I Abandon Myself
Spinning- I surrender my grief,
that came to me a deathly thief;
whirling breathless in a wild trance,
I abandon MYSELF to dance.
Reckless and wanton I leap high,
I leave forsaken and just fly;
empty of tears- spirits I glance,
I abandon myself to d a n c e .
